When recovering from breast augmentation, nutrition plays a crucial role in how effectively your body heals and recovers. From my personal experience, integrating bone broth into my daily routine significantly improved my post-surgery wellness. Bone broth is rich in collagen, gelatin, and amino acids like proline and glycine, which are vital for skin elasticity and tissue repair—key factors during recovery from breast augmentation. I found that sipping warm bone broth helped reduce inflammation and support my immune system, which can be particularly beneficial after surgery. Furthermore, bone broth promotes gut health, which indirectly enhances nutrient absorption—another important aspect when your body is focused on healing. Incorporating bone broth is easy; I prepared batches at home with organic chicken bones and vegetables, simmering for several hours to extract maximum nutrients. This homemade broth became a comforting and restorative drink throughout my recovery phase. Alternatively, quality store-bought bone broth options are available for convenience. It’s important to ensure your bone broth contains minimal additives and is made from pasture-raised animals for the best nutritional profile. Alongside maintaining a balanced diet and following your surgeon’s post-operative care instructions, bone broth can be a valuable part of your recovery toolkit that supports skin healing, reduces swelling, and promotes overall well-being after breast augmentation.
